The Queen's eyes widened as she quickly ducked the shot that should've gone straight through her head. The Rodian roared in anger when he saw that he had missed and flung himself at her.

Everyone rushed forward, the jedi with lightsabers raised, the handmaidens with pistols out, and Captain Panaka with his blaster at the ready, yet none were quick enough. The Rodian got the Queen into a headlock and held his blaster to her temple. "All of you back," he threatened in a gruff voice, "or else the Queen gets a blaster bolt to the brain!" Padmé gasped and everyone appeared to be a little more hesitant.

Padmé looked to the Queen and saw a strange look of complete serenity on her heart-shaped face. This confused the Senator, and for a moment, she didn't know what to think of it. Then, the Queen spoke up. "Wow. How very manly of you. Holding a defenseless girl hostage. A girl who just so happens to be the leader of Naboo." The answer she got from the middle-aged Rodian was a slightly tighter hold on her neck. "I am sure that your payers will be very pleased that you were able to kill such an innocent being such as myself."

"Yes." the Rodian replied, "They will. The separatists are paying a hefty sum for me to kill you. Enough for me to get a whole Republic Fleet if I wanted to." An evil grin crossed the alien's face as he spoke those words. The Queen slightly smiled, but then her face turned back to calm and impassive.

"Well, I'm sure that some people can do business with a simple battledroid-" she began, yet was interrupted by the Rodian,

"Hey, who do you think does business with a bunch of stupid, useless battledroids?" he exclaimed harshly as he tightened his grip even more upon the Queen, "I was in contact with someone much more important than some useless battledroids! In fact, I was in contact with the one that is in charge of the entire war effort and the Separatists! Count Dooku!" Padmé inhaled a deep breath at this given information. The Queen had gotten the Rodian bounty hunter to give unknown information about the one person that was in charge of the entire war effort!

The Queen smiled the moment the Rodian slipped up and said, "Thank you for the given information." She then elbowed him hard in the stomach. His blaster fired up towards the ceiling and left a black scuff mark on the polished, white, marble. She performed a perfectly executed roundoff kick and sent him tumbling to the floor. She stepped back as two palace guards took the unarmed bounty hunter away. Captain Panaka then led the Queen out of the room, the principle handmaidens in tow.

Once they exited the room, it left the leaders including Governor Bibble, the Senator, and the jedi alone to ponder what they had just saw.

"This is very interesting. Very interesting." Obi Wan said as he stroked his ginger beard while everyone else remained completely silent. The long minutes stretched on long and silently as everyone hardly even breathed, much less talked. Ten minutes must have passed by before the doors swung open to reveal Captain Panaka as he strode into the quiet throne room.

"Leaders," his voice boomed, "I ask that you all leave for the day. I have already assigned escorts to take you all back to your homes in Theed." They nodded and slowly filed out until there was no one but the jedi and the senator in the room. "Jedi, and Senator," he addressed them respectively, "I have the entire palace on lock down. No one can get in or out with out permission."

"Thank you, Captain Panaka." Obi Wan said.

The Captain nodded, and then said, "I'd also like to take you all to Queen Amidala. There is much to discuss." Everyone agreed and then took off in the direction of the Queen's chambers. Little was said in those few minutes before they arrived at the door. The Captain knocked, and was let in by Eirataé. The jedi and Senator took seats while The Captain stood off to the side.

Just then the Queen emerged from the other side of the room with Dormé and Anali. She wore a silky blue dress lined with pearls. Half of her hair was braided and pinned up upon the top of her head, while the second layer of hair was permitted to flow freely down her back in shiny, thick, brown, curls. She wore simple, ballet flats on her feet which showed how short she truly was. Her face paint was washed away to reveal the slightly darker skin tone that most Nabooian people had, yet slightly pale from her illness.

"Captain, Senator, jedi." she spoke in her regal tone.

"It's alright my Queen," the Captain stated, kneeling down next to her, "It's only us." She nodded and cleared her throat before speaking again, yet this time in a fragile croak,

"What is it?" Padmé sighed before taking the Queen's cold hand.

"In the interest of everyone's safety, we think it'd be best for you to come to the capital with us. Then you could plead with the Senate to have clone troopers be deployed as reinforcements before the Separatist armies arrive."

"No!" she croaked out immediately, "My people need me here in Theed. They need their ruler to deliver them."

"Exactly, but I believe the only way is to plead with the Senate to take action and to do so as soon as possible." Obi Wan stated.

"I will not have those clones tromping upon our peaceful lands." she said as she crossed her arms stubbornly across her chest. "We are a peaceful people, or has that already been forgotten?"

"I understand, my Queen, but you will need to stop the Trade Federation, which is also a main threat to you at the moment."

"I understand yet I will not leave my people here."

"Governor Bibble is a good leader and will be able to keep things well under control." Captain Panaka replied.

"If you are to leave, your highness, it must be soon." Obi Wan said comfortingly.

The Queen appeared to be in deep thought for a moment, but then reluctantly agreed. "Alright," she said hoarsely, "I'll plead our case to the Senate."

"Okay." Anakin said, "We leave first thing tomorrow morning." The Queen nodded and then said,

"You are all dismissed. Goodnight." and with that, Dormé led her back into her chambers to get ready for bed, Anali, Saché, Rabé, and Eirataé following close behind.
